Supervisor, Library

Job Summary

Oversees the day-to-day functions of assigned department. Applies knowledge of library science principles to optimize production and quality and quantity of work. Assists in establishing and implementing departmental processes and procedures. Plans and budgets for hiring and scheduling. Other personnel matters include training, performance reviews and determining disciplinary action.

The Eccles Health Sciences Library at the University of Utah seeks an experienced and collaborative professional to serve as Public Services Supervisor. This position provides leadership for front-line library services that support students, faculty, clinicians, and researchers across the health sciences.

Reporting to the Associate Director, Operations Management, the Supervisor is responsible for overseeing daily service desk operations, supervising staff (including student employees), and ensuring seamless access to library resources and services. The role requires sound judgment, strong organizational skills, and the ability to manage complex priorities in user-centered environment.

Responsibilities
  • Lead Public Service Operations: Direct all aspects of the service desk, ensuring responsive, accurate, and professional support for the health sciences community.
  • Supervise & Mentor Staff: Recruit, train, schedule, and evaluate full-time and part-time employees; model a commitment to accountability, safety, and high-quality service. Ability to assign and delegate daily tasks to staff, ensuring timely follow-through on requests.
  • Building Management: Support building management by reporting facility issues, coordinating contractor access, and providing input on space planning and improvements.
  • Optimize Workflows & Services: Evaluate service models, recommend improvements, and implement best practices to enhance user experience and operational efficiency.
  • Manage Complex Service Interactions: Handle escalated patron concerns and provide guidance on access, borrowing, and resource navigation.
  • Oversee Circulation & Access Services: Ensure efficient and accurate circulation workflows, equipment lending, and user account management.
  • Triage Research & Reference Inquiries: Assess patron needs and connect users with appropriate experts or specialized services.
  • Support Compliance & Policy Implementation: Apply library and institutional policies consistently, including those related to privacy, access, and resource use.
  • Collaborate Across Units: Partner with faculty librarians, clinical information specialists, and campus units to support instruction, research, and clinical care.

Minimum Qualifications
Six years related experience including one year supervisory experience or equivalency (one year of education can be substituted for two years of related work experience) required; basic knowledge of library science techniques and principles in order to provide oversight to assigned area required. Demonstrated human relations and effective communication skills are also required.

Applicants must demonstrate the potential ability to perform the essential functions of the job as outlined in the position description.

Preferences
Experience in an academic health sciences or medical library, with familiarity using electronic resource access tools. Supervisory experience with ability to lead change initiatives and improve service delivery.

Supervisory experience preferred Experience working in a library or healthcare service environment Strong interpersonal and communication skills, with the ability to engage effectively with various audiences Reliable, dependable, and punctual Flexible and adaptable, with a willingness to learn new tasks and embrace change Self-directed with strong organizational, prioritization, and problem-solving skills Demonstrated commitment to service, with a focus on supporting the well-being of others Comfortable learning and using new technologies and processes Interest in research, education, or health sciences
